The North London derby is the Premier League commentary game as leaders Arsenal host Tottenham. History is on Arsenal’s side – they haven’t lost at home to Tottenham since 2018. The former Tottenham defender Seb Bassong joins Delyth Lloyd afterwards to look back over all the action, while there'll also be updates and reaction from Leeds United against Aston Villa.

There’s also a big derby in Italy on Sunday where AC Milan face city rivals Inter, and it will be one of the last at the iconic San Siro Stadium, which is due to be demolished.

Sportsworld also has reaction to Day Three of the first Ashes Test; the final of tennis’ Davis Cup; and the Las Vegas Grand Prix as the Formula One Drivers’ Championship nears its thrilling conclusion.
